Part One: Design the UI Layout
1. Introduction to Android Layouts
2. How Android Works with Your User Interface
3. Designing User Friendly Layouts
Part Two: Create/Add The UI Components
4. Adding Form Widgets
5. Adding Text Fields
6. Dealing with Composite Views
7. Integrating Images and Media
8. Accounting for Time and Date
9. Creating Advanced Views
Part Three: Implement and Scale The UI
10. Building View, Property and Drawable Animations
11. Create Fragments (mini UIs) for Activities
12. Scaling to Smartphone and Tablets Form Factors